Transaction

3dd3f40a5484ea89f4e8a3b64121dfaa1e8b13ab02db023aad51b8e71e3f948a
451,708 confirmations
Timestamp
1507600259
Block489,136
Fee32,184 sats
Fee rate155.5 sats/vB
view on mempool.space

Inputs & Outputs